Sustainable landscaping emphasizes environmentally responsible practices that save resources, decrease waste, and promote biodiversity. Key strategies include selecting native or drought-tolerant plants, executing effective irrigation systems, and utilizing natural or slow-release fertilizers. Sustainable landscapes decrease chemical inputs, reduce water consumption, and assistance local wildlife. Style considerations incorporate natural functions, such as rain gardens, permeable pavements, and mulched areas, to manage stormwater and decrease overflow. Including composting and soil modifications boosts soil health while lowering dependence on external inputs. Thoughtful plant placement and layering also develop microclimates, helping to save energy and secure plants from severe conditions. With time, sustainable landscaping reduces upkeep expenses while improving long-lasting resilience. Beyond ecological advantages, these landscapes use aesthetic worth and enhanced performance, producing spaces that are both gorgeous and ecologically accountable
